Purpose of Care

The purpose of treatment at Alaska Integrative Psychiatry is to enhance your mental and emotional well-being. Care is not intended for legal purposes, and providers will not participate in court evaluations or serve as witnesses without prior agreement.

​​

We are unable to provide disability evaluations, court-ordered psychiatric evaluations, or forensic assessments.

Beginning the Process

Please complete the Prospective Client Form.

  • All information is confidential and reviewed only by our clinical and administrative team. This helps us understand your history, current concerns, and needs.

  • Prospective client requests are typically reviewed within 3–5 business days.

Once received, our office manager, Dahl, will review the information with a provider to determine availability. If additional information is needed, we will contact you through the information you provided.

If we are unable to accommodate your request, we encourage you to continue seeking care and can provide suggestions for other resources when possible.

 

If a provider is able to accept you, we will contact you with the next steps:

Initial Appointment

  • All initial appointments are conducted in person.

  • Telepsychiatry follow-ups may be scheduled at the provider’s discretion. Clients must be physically located in the state of Alaska at the time of their session.

  • Typical appointment lengths:

    • Intake: 90 minutes

    • Follow-up: 60 minutes 

  • Frequency of therapy or medication sessions is based on individual needs.

Insurance and Payment

  • We are in-network with many insurance plans, including Aetna, Blue Cross Blue Shield EBMS, UnitedHealthcare, and more. We are non-network with Tricare West. If you’re unsure about your coverage, please don’t hesitate to reach out to us—we’re happy to help.

  • Payment, including copays, coinsurance, or deductibles, is due at the time of service.

  • We require a credit, FSA, or HSA card on file for easy and secure billing. You can manage your card through the client portal.​

Confidentiality

Your privacy is a priority. Sessions are confidential except when required by law, such as risk of harm to self or others or suspected child or elder abuse.
